In this paper we attempt to answer the question of why the growth rate of international trade among the industrial countries declined by more than half since the inception of floating exchange rates. In trying to answer this question we separate the effects of exchange rate volatility from other...

This paper presents a two-country extension of Lucas' (1988) work on the effects of cash-in-advance constraints in asset markets on the pricing of financial assets. The model is one where there exists some degree of separation between the goods markets and the asset markets and money is used for...
